Pymacs allows Emacs users to extend Emacs using Python, where they might have
traditionally used Emacs LISP. Pymacs runs on systems having sub-processes.

There were no bugs to correct since 0.4. The communication has been sped
up a bit, through the delaying, then merging together into the next reply,
of all successive Python-to-Emacs messages related to memory management.
